Key Responsibilities:

As a Global Graduate in HR, you will be actively involved in various HR functions, including but not limited to:

  • Talent Acquisition & Recruitment – Sourcing, attracting, and hiring top talent to drive organizational success.
  • HR Business Partnering – Working closely with different business units to support workforce planning and employee engagement strategies.
  • Performance & Change Management – Implementing initiatives to improve employee performance, retention, and organizational change processes.
  • Talent & Leadership Development – Assisting in training and development programs that prepare employees for leadership roles.
  • HR Analytics – Utilizing data-driven insights to support strategic HR decisions.
  • Employee Relations & Engagement – Promoting a positive work culture through engagement programs and employee well-being initiatives.
  • Compensation & Benefits – Understanding competitive reward structures to attract and retain top talent.
